Today in Honor's Western Civilization we took notes on pages 142-145 in our comp books. During my reading I found many interesting facts about Alexander the Great. Alex became king of Macedonia when he was just 20 years old. After he conquered the Greek city-states he pursued on his father's attempt to invade Persia. He showed up to Macedonia with a 20,000 person army outnumbered by about 20,000 people under King Darius. Alexander used a 16 levels deep phalanx with a cavalry charge behind it. This caused Kind Darius to flee. Alexander ended up winning so many battles that Darius offered him a majority of Persia allowing Darius to have some of the land. However, Alexander did not accept it and eventually conquered all of Persia. Alexander had some more conquests but after traveling 11,000 miles in 11 years his troops were ready to go home.
